Photosynthesis overview (8.2) 6H 2O + 6CO 2-----> C 6H12 O6+ 6O 2 • Photosynthesis uses the energy of sunlight to convert water and carbon dioxide into oxygen and light chlorophyll high energy sugars • C6H12 O6 = glucose (a simple sugar ) • Plants use the sugars to …

Photosynthesis and cellular respiration are important cell energy processes. They are connected in ways that are vital for the survival of almost all forms of life on earth. In this activity you will look at these two processes at the cellular level and explore their interdependence.
